Change since 2011 is not available for this village.
The 2020 Mission Antyodaya survey recorded a population of 1,191
— exactly the Census 2011 figure. That happens in about 15% of villages
nationally, where the surveyor appears to have carried the old number forward
rather than counting afresh. Showing “0% growth” here would be
reporting a number nobody measured, so we don't.
